you should clean with a mild soap before applying anything - I use 303 or vinylex. I would not put a leather treatment on vinyl - they need different chemical treatment.

Clean with woolite 1:6 with water to clean with good towel or MF towel. Dry with another and apply 303 Aerospace protectant. Do this once a month and the dash woul be in original condition all the time.
